Noriega/Moreno was a decent scrap, one sided but still pretty entertaining, I had Noriega a 118-108 winner, great start, hurt Moreno with a left hook then dropped him with a right hand just as the bell went to end the 1st, he's a little buzzsaw Noriega, not a big puncher but strong and relentless, always moving, he absolutely poleaxed Moreno with a left hook to put him down a second time in the 5th, if Noriega could punch then it could've been curtains for him, Moreno showed balls of steel though, always tried to make something happen but was nearly always second best, kept getting clipped with big shots and was made to work all the time, massive credit to him I even have him with 12th after the trimming he took, still Noriega was a clear comfortable winner

Good fight, deserved win for Metcalf, I had him winning 97-93, he was the busier man, done well with the 1/2s, also with the uppercuts, made Lejerraga fall short with his own punches, Lejerraga always dangerous and had pockets of success but couldn't get any momentum going whereas Metcalf looked more workmanlike and never looked troubled by the power of Lejerraga, good win away from home for Metcalf
Metcalf also dropped Lejerraga with a short right hand in the 3rd but ref somehow never scored it

I seen Liam Smith watching Lejerraga getting his hands wrapped illegally by his trainer, Beefy called them out and they were made to change them, they were stacking on top of the wraps, Lejerraga's coach pleaded innocence but makes you wonder how long they've been doing it
